What can I see and do in Mount Leonard?
While you're exploring the area, Blue Lick Conservation Area and Perry Memorial Conservation Area are a couple of picturesque spots to get outside and enjoy nature. Missouri Valley College and Van Meter State Park are a couple of places you'll find in the wider area.
